热搜词: 

数据库物理结构与存储方式的描述

发布:芒仲藉

物理结构 描述 存储方式 堆文件组织 数据记录以无序方式存储在一个文件中。 数据以连续或非连续的方式存储在磁盘上,没有索引或排序。 索引顺序组织 数据记录按某个或某些字段进行排序,并创建索引来加速数据访问。 数据按索引顺序存储,索引包含指向数据记录的指针。 哈希文件组织 数据记录根据哈希函数进行分组存储,通过哈希函数计算出的哈希值来定位数据记录。 数据存储在哈希表中,每个哈希值对应一个数据记录块。 树型文件组织 数据记录按树状结构存储,使用索引树来组织数据,提供高效的数据访问和检索。 数据存储在树形结构中,每个节点包含指向子节点的指针,并指向数据记录。 关系数据库 数据存储在关系表中,每个表代表一个实体,通过主键和外键关联。 数据存储在磁盘上的文件系统中,每个表对应一个文件,文件包含数据记录。 面向对象数据库 数据存储为对象,每个对象包含数据和方法,并通过继承和多态来实现数据共享和复用。 数据存储在对象存储系统中,对象包含数据和方法的描述,并使用索引来加速访问。

专业角度介绍: 数据库物理结构与存储方式
数据库物理结构是指数据库在物理磁盘上的组织方式,它直接影响着数据的存储方式、访问效率和系统性能。 常见的物理结构包括:
堆文件组织: 数据记录以无序方式存储在一个文件中,没有索引或排序,适合数据量较小、不需要频繁访问的场景。
索引顺序组织: 数据记录按某个或某些字段进行排序,并创建索引来加速数据访问,适合需要频繁查询和排序的场景。
哈希文件组织: 数据记录根据哈希函数进行分组存储,通过哈希函数计算出的哈希值来定位数据记录,适合需要快速检索特定数据记录的场景。
树型文件组织: 数据记录按树状结构存储,使用索引树来组织数据,提供高效的数据访问和检索,适合需要频繁插入、删除和修改数据的场景。
数据库存储方式是指数据在磁盘上的物理存储方法,它与物理结构密切相关,主要包括:
连续存储: 数据记录连续存储在磁盘上,适合数据量较小、需要快速访问的场景。
非连续存储: 数据记录分散存储在磁盘上,适合数据量较大、需要灵活分配存储空间的场景。
索引存储: 使用索引来加速数据访问,索引包含指向数据记录的指针,适合需要频繁查询和排序的场景。
哈希存储: 使用哈希表来存储数据记录,通过哈希函数计算出的哈希值来定位数据记录,适合需要快速检索特定数据记录的场景。
对象存储: 使用对象存储系统来存储数据记录,对象包含数据和方法的描述,并使用索引来加速访问,适合面向对象数据库。
选择合适的物理结构和存储方式需要考虑以下因素:
数据量大小: 数据量较小可以使用堆文件组织,数据量较大需要使用索引顺序组织或哈希文件组织。
访问频率: 频繁访问的数据可以使用索引顺序组织,偶尔访问的数据可以使用堆文件组织。
查询类型: 需要快速检索特定数据记录可以使用哈希文件组织,需要频繁查询和排序可以使用索引顺序组织。
数据修改频率: 频繁修改数据的可以使用树型文件组织,很少修改数据的可以使用堆文件组织。
合理选择数据库物理结构和存储方式可以提高数据库性能,降低数据访问时间,提高系统效率。

以上就是关于数据库物理结构与存储方式的描述的全部内容,希望能够帮到您。

大家都在看

查看更多综合百科